Terminal at La Guardia Evacuated
Fri Mar 22,10:59 AM ET
http://www.wallstreetnewscast.com/profile/wldi/oped0322.html
NEW YORK (AP) - The Delta Air Lines terminal at La Guardia Airport was evacuated early Friday because of an undisclosed security breach, authorities said.
Planes that had left the terminal and taxied out to runways were ordered back to the airport, said Federal Aviation Administration (news - web sites) spokesman Jim Peters.
The evacuation began about 10 a.m., he said. Peters had no other details.
A spokesman for the Port Authority of New York and New Jersey, which operates the airport, had no immediate comment.

Home improvement stocks. . .Alert:
Pep Boys Beats Fourth Quarter Earnings Estimates - Update [PBY]
3/21/02 9:05:39 AM Before the bell on Thursday, Pep Boys - Manny, Moe & Jack (PBY), an auto parts retailer and auto service provider, announced its financial results for its fiscal fourth quarter, reporting earnings that beat analyst estimates.
Pep Boys reported net income for the quarter, including expenses to increase reserves associated with its “Profit Enhancement Plan”, of $3.7 million or 7 cents per share compared to $1.3 million or 3 cents per share in the year ago fourth quarter. On average, 4 analysts surveyed by First Call/Thomson Financial expected the company to earn 5 cents per share.
The company said sales for the quarter fell 7 percent to $508.2 million from $547.4 million in the same quarter last year, which included an extra week. Pep Boys said comparable store sales for the quarter were essentially unchanged year-over-year.
Mitchell G. Leibovitz, Pep Boys’ CEO said, “Merchandise margins and operating expenses continue at improved levels and, although our new advertising campaign is just getting started, comparable store sales are positive and improving on a quarter-to-date basis.”
Pep Boys closed Wednesday’s up 51 cents at $16.40 on a volume of 514 thousand shares.
